The Eichler Legacy: Atriums, Glass, and Open Plans

Developer Joseph Eichler built over 10,000 homes in California between 1949 and 1974, all following modernist principles adapted for middle-class families. Eichler homes typically feature flat or low-pitched roofs, exposed beam ceilings, floor-to-ceiling windows, and an atrium or courtyard at the center. The atrium functions as an outdoor room that brings light deep into the house – a feature that many homeowners want to restore or enhance during a remodel.

Building Envelope Upgrades in Mid-Century Modern Renovations

The original building envelopes in mid-century modern homes rarely meet current energy code requirements. Single-pane glass, minimal insulation, and unsealed joints between wall assemblies and window frames create thermal and moisture performance gaps that reduce comfort and increase energy costs. Air Sealing and Insulation Retrofit Strategies

Retrofitting insulation into mid-century homes requires working within existing wall cavities without disturbing interior or exterior finishes more than necessary. Common approaches include:

MethodInstallation ApproachR-Value per InchBest For
Dense-pack celluloseDrilled holes in exterior sheathing, blown in3.5–3.8Existing wall cavities with no insulation
Closed-cell spray foamInjected through small access holes6.0–7.0Crawlspaces, rim joists, roof decks
Mineral wool battsInstalled during siding removal or interior reno4.0–4.3Walls opened up for other work
Continuous exterior insulationAdded over existing sheathing under new sidingVaries (4.0–6.0 per inch)Full exterior reclad projects

Window and Door Replacement for Single-Glass Homes

Replacing original single-pane windows with double or triple glazing is one of the most impactful energy upgrades for a mid-century home. Modern aluminum-clad wood windows with slim sightlines can match the aesthetic of original steel or aluminum frames while providing U-factors of 0.28 to 0.35 compared to 0.90 to 1.10 for single-pane glass. Sliding glass doors should be replaced with thermally broken frames and low-e coated glass. Costs for full window and door replacement in a 2,000-square-foot Eichler typically range from $25,000 to $50,000 depending on frame material and glass specification.

The Kitchen as Organizational Core in Open-Plan Remodels

Mid-century modern homes were designed with open plans before open plans became standard. The kitchen in these homes often sits at the center of the living space, visible from the dining area and family room. Making the kitchen the organizational core of the remodel – rather than treating it as a separate room – respects the original design while improving functionality. Kitchen Placement for Visual and Functional Anchoring

The kitchen should anchor the open plan without dominating it. Strategies for achieving this balance include:

  1. Positioning the kitchen along one wall of the great room with a peninsula or island defining the boundary between cooking and living zones
  2. Using a continuous countertop material – quartz, butcher block, or concrete – that runs from the kitchen into the dining area as a visual connector
  3. Specifying upper cabinets that stop short of the ceiling to maintain the visual openness that mid-century design prioritizes
  4. Aligning the kitchen layout with the existing post-and-beam grid so that structural elements frame the cooking zone naturally

Peninsula Layouts and Eating Bars

A raised eating bar on the living-room side of the kitchen provides casual seating without blocking sightlines between the cook and the rest of the space. Peninsula configurations work better than islands in many mid-century floor plans because they define zones without requiring circulation space on both sides. A peninsula with an overhang of 12 to 15 inches accommodates barstools and creates a natural gathering spot for meals and conversation. Countertop materials for eating bars should contrast with the main kitchen counter – walnut butcher block against white quartz, for example – to mark the transition between cooking and dining functions.

Floor-to-Ceiling Glazing Systems

Modern glazing systems offer significant improvements over the original single-pane glass without changing the visual character of the home. Thermally broken aluminum frames with a factory-applied finish matching the original bronze or dark anodized color maintain the period aesthetic. Floor-to-ceiling fixed panels paired with operable sections provide ventilation where needed while maximizing the view. Structural glass – where the glass itself carries lateral loads – eliminates the need for vertical mullions in some configurations, creating an even cleaner appearance.

Material Continuity Between Inside and Outside

Running the same flooring material from the interior onto an adjacent deck or patio blurs the line between conditioned and unconditioned space. Porcelain tile that mimics travertine or limestone works well for this purpose because it withstands temperature swings and moisture exposure. Concrete pavers, ipe decking, or large-format tiles that match the interior flooring create the visual extension. Sliding doors should have low-profile thresholds – no more than 1 inch tall – so the transition is barely noticeable underfoot.

Lighting Design for Post-and-Beam Interiors

Exposed beam ceilings present both opportunities and constraints for lighting design. Track lighting mounted to the underside of beams provides directional light that can be aimed at artwork, task surfaces, or accent walls. Pendant lights hung from beams over kitchen islands and dining tables define zones within the open plan. Cove lighting installed above beam ledges creates indirect ambient light that bounces off the ceiling and fills the room without glare. Warm color temperatures – 2700K to 3000K – reinforce the cozy nighttime character that makes these spaces feel inviting after dark.

Beamed Ceilings as Architectural Features

Original beam ceilings in mid-century homes may be solid wood, laminated veneer, or painted drywall with faux beam treatments. During a remodel, refinishing exposed beams – sanding and sealing original wood, or painting deteriorated beams a dark matte color that recedes visually – restores their architectural presence. If original beams are in poor condition, engineered wood beams with a similar profile can replace them while meeting current structural requirements for spans up to 20 feet.

Budgeting for Unknown Conditions in Older Homes

Mid-century homes are 50 to 75 years old. Opening up walls and ceilings during a remodel inevitably reveals conditions that could not be detected during pre-construction inspections: deteriorated wiring, corroded plumbing, dry rot in framing, or termite damage in post-and-beam connections. A contingency budget of 15 to 25 percent of the total construction cost covers these discoveries without derailing the project. The table below shows typical budget allocations for a mid-century whole-house remodel based on a $300,000 total project:

Budget CategoryPercentageTypical AmountNotes
Structural and envelope work25–35%$75,000–$105,000Includes seismic retrofit, insulation, windows
Kitchen and bath finishes20–30%$60,000–$90,000Cabinetry, countertops, tile, fixtures
Mechanical systems15–20%$45,000–$60,000HVAC, plumbing, electrical upgrades
Interior finishes10–15%$30,000–$45,000Flooring, paint, trim, doors
Contingency15–25%$45,000–$75,000Unknown conditions discovered during work

Phasing the Work to Maintain Livability

Whole-house remodels of mid-century homes can take 6 to 18 months depending on scope. Phasing the work so that the home remains partially livable during construction – completing the master suite first, then moving to the kitchen and living areas – reduces the cost of temporary housing and keeps the project moving. Each phase should have a clear completion point with fully functional systems before the next phase begins. This approach requires detailed planning but pays off in reduced stress and fewer change orders as the work progresses.
